The Portland Hospital is the UK's only private hospital dedicated exclusively to women and children. With over 1,300 babies delivered each year and 60,000 outpatient appointments annually, its specialist paediatric, maternity, neonatal and fertility services are delivered by expert consultants and nursing teams with a paediatric and neonatal intensive care unit on site.What medical services does it specialise in? As the UK's only private hospital exclusively for women and children, The Portland Hospital brings together specialists across a uniquely focused range of clinical disciplines: Obstetrics and gynaecology (maternity and women's health) Paediatrics and child health Fertility and reproductive medicine (including IVF services) Paediatric gastroenterology Paediatric orthopaedics Otolaryngology — paediatric ear, nose and throat (ENT) Cardiology (paediatric cardiology) Urology (paediatric urology) Dermatology (paediatric dermatology) What tests and treatments does it offer? Some of the medical tests and care services offered at The Portland Hospital include: in vitro fertilisation (IVF), antenatal care, childbirth support, caesarean section, gynaecological examination, colposcopy, neonatal surgery and fertility testing. What quality and safety standards does The Portland Hospital meet? The Portland Hospital holds a CQC Good rating. Its specialist units include a paediatric intensive care unit (PICU) and neonatal intensive care unit, staffed by experienced consultants and nursing teams with access to advanced medical technology around the clock. Where is The Portland Hospital located? 205–209 Great Portland Street, W1W, Central London. Near Great Portland Street, Oxford Circus and Regent's Park stations. On-street and metered parking available nearby.

Located in the heart of Chelsea, Sydney Street Outpatients is a purpose-built private outpatient and diagnostic centre. Across four floors of consulting rooms and treatment suites, it houses 13 dedicated chemotherapy bays, an on-site pharmacy and a full blood laboratory — enabling diagnosis and treatment in one visit. Appointments are confirmed within 24 hours with results in as little as 48 hours.What medical services does it specialise in? At Sydney Street Outpatients, consultant-led specialist care is delivered across a focused range of disciplines in a purpose-built setting: Dermatology (skin conditions and dermatological treatment) Otolaryngology — ear, nose and throat (ENT) Endocrinology and thyroid medicine Haematology (blood disorders and blood cancers) Medical oncology (cancer care via Leaders in Oncology Care) Ophthalmology (eye care) Oral and maxillofacial surgery Rheumatology Gastroenterology (digestive system care) What tests and treatments does it offer? Some of the medical tests and care services offered at Sydney Street Outpatients and Diagnostics Centre include: chemotherapy, cancer treatment, immunotherapy, blood testing (full blood laboratory on site), PET-CT scan, eye examination, gastrointestinal endoscopy and dermoscopy.What quality and safety standards does Sydney Street Outpatients and Diagnostics Centre meet? Sydney Street Outpatients holds an Outstanding CQC rating. Consultant-led multidisciplinary teams work alongside an on-site pharmacy and full blood laboratory, providing continuity from initial diagnosis through to treatment within a single, purpose-built centre. Where is Sydney Street Outpatients and Diagnostics Centre located? 102 Sydney Street, SW3, Chelsea. Sloane Square (Circle/District) is 15 min walk, South Kensington (Piccadilly) is around 20 min. On-street parking available nearby.What other HCA Healthcare UK centres are there in Central London? HCA Healthcare UK also operates The Lister Hospital on Chelsea Bridge Road, SW1, and the Chelsea Outpatients Diagnostic Centre on King's Road, SW3, both serving patients across Central and South West London.
